The Fish Mobile

When I started posting fish ACEOs last week, I mentioned that I was influenced by a fish mobile hanging in my sunroom. Here are some photos of it. It was given to me years ago as a souvenir by a friend who took a tropical vacation.

The fish I'm using in my ACEOs are all cut from templates; they're not cut freehand. I like using stylized fish shapes.
The repetition reinforces the idea that they're of a family and belong together.

I traced around the fish in my mobile to create my templates and then modified the shapes to be:
  • easier to cut out
  • good sizes to fit within the ACEOs
  • recognizable as fish
  • pleasing shapes
I'm influenced, too, by Matisse's paper cutouts. I've always liked them. They're cheerful and lively -- full of life and color and movement. His cutouts are playful yet powerful.

Although I don't expect my simple little fishies to be powerful, they are playful. And it's ok to be a serious artist and yet be playful.
